If FM is between 2 20 and 2 60 it is fine sand 2 6 to 2 9 FM indicates it is medium sand and more than 2 9 FM indicates it is coarse sand The coarse aggregate gives mass to concrete • For structures like abutment retaining walls and bed concrete 40 mm down size aggregates are used

Fine and Coarse Aggregates Front Desk Architects

Fine aggregates generally consist of natural sand or crushed stone with most particles passing through a 3/8 inch sieve Coarse aggregates are any particles greater than 0 19 inch but generally range between 3/8 and 1 5 inches in diameter Gravels constitute the majority of coarse aggregate used in concrete with crushed stone making up most of

Civil At Work Fineness Modulus Aug 19 2024 0183 32 In 1925 Duff Abrams introduced the concept of fineness modulus FM for estimating the proportions of fine and coarse aggregates in concrete mixtur The principle Aggregate of the same fineness modulus will require the same quantity of water to produce a mix of the same consistency and give a concrete of the same strength

What does fineness modulus indicate

Asked by Miss Alexandra Toy Score 4 1/5 11 votes The significance of fineness modulus FM is in specifying the proportions of fine and coarse aggregates when designing concrete mixes The higher the value of FM the coarser the aggregate Generally a lower FM results in more paste making the concrete easier to finish

Coarse Aggregates Types Properites & Applications Constructionor Com

1 Size of Coarse Aggregates The size of the coarse aggregate depends on the use of the concrete is to be poured For large scale concreting operations without complex reinforcement large aggregates of size 80 mm 40 mm 20 mm are used For the simple construction of residential or other buildings 20 mm is the maximum size will be used
